Abbe Prevost, born in 1697 and died in 1763, was a French author and novelist. He is best known for his novel Manon Lescaut, which gained immense popularity during his time. Abbe Prevost was a prolific writer, and his works often dealt with themes of love, passion, and moral dilemmas. In Histoire d'une Grecque moderne, Prevost dives into the concept of authority and its effects on the lives of individuals.
